90天,从移动开发到移动智能体开发——你的每行性能优化代码,都是AI模型在手机端流畅运行的基石。2025年数据显示,掌握端侧AI部署的移动工程师平均薪资涨幅达58%,远高于传统移动开发。
你刚在手机上完成了一个丝滑流畅的列表滚动优化,而手机厂商们正将“端侧大模型”作为下一代旗舰机的核心卖点。这两个看似无关的瞬间,在2026年交汇成了移动开发者的最大机遇。你不再需要9个月,只需90天,就能将手中的UI组件转化为智能体,让大模型在你的应用里本地运行。
一、移动端工程师的AI转型优势:你比想象中更接近AI
核心优势分析:
- 性能优化本能:你了解如何在1GB内存的手机上流畅运行应用,这种“极限生存能力”正是端侧AI部署的核心
- 架构设计直觉:移动应用的模块化设计、状态管理、数据流处理,与AI应用架构高度相似
- 用户体验敏感度:你清楚100毫秒延迟对用户体验的影响,这是设计AI交互的天然优势
二、3个月速成路线图:移动端AI大模型实战计划
📅90天倒计时开始:三个阶段,每月一个里程碑
下面这张路线图将为你清晰展示3个月的转型路径:
接下来,我们详细拆解每个阶段的具体行动方案。
第一阶段:AI思维重构与基础集成(第1-30天)
核心目标:完成从“零AI”到“能集成AI”的转变
第1周:AI认知速成与首战告捷
- 学习重点:大模型基本概念、Prompt工程基础
- 实践项目:在现有App中添加一个AI对话功能(使用API)
- 具体行动:
- 花2小时阅读《GPT原理简介》等入门文章
- 用3小时完成OpenAI/国内大模型API的接入
- 花4小时实现一个简单的聊天界面并集成API
- 周末发布第一个带AI功能的App版本
代码示例:移动端API集成核心代码
// iOS端大模型API集成的极简实现classAIChatManager{// 将AI能力封装为你熟悉的服务类staticletshared=AIChatManager()funcsendMessage(_text:String,completion:@escaping(String?)->Void){// 1. 构建请求 - 类似于你调用任何网络服务varrequest=URLRequest(url:URL(string:"https://api.openai.com/v1/chat/completions")!)request.httpMethod="POST"request.setValue("Bearer YOUR_API_KEY",forHTTPHeaderField:"Authorization")// 2. 构建请求体 - 这是AI特有的部分letrequestBody:[String:Any]=["model":"gpt-3.5-turbo","messages":[["role":"user","content":text]],"max_tokens":500]request.httpBody=try?JSONSerialization.data(withJSONObject:requestBody)// 3. 发送请求 - 你熟悉的网络操作URLSession.shared.dataTask(with:request){data,_,erroringuardletdata=data,error==nilelse{completion("网络请求失败")return}// 4. 解析响应 - 标准JSON解析ifletjson=try?JSONSerialization.jsonObject(with:data)as?[String:Any],letchoices=json["choices"]as?[[String:Any]],letmessage=choices.first?["message"]as?[String:Any],letcontent=message["content"]as?String{DispatchQueue.main.async{completion(content)}}}.resume()}}第2-4周:移动端AI功能拓展
- 学习重点:API高级用法、基础优化技巧
- 实践项目:为你的App添加3种不同类型的AI功能
- 具体行动:
- 图像分析功能:上传图片获取描述
- 文本处理功能:自动摘要、翻译
- 智能推荐功能:基于用户行为的简单推荐
第一阶段结束检查点:
- ✅ 成功在现有App中集成至少一种AI功能
- ✅ 理解API调用基本流程和成本控制
- ✅ 能够设计简单的AI交互界面
第二阶段:端侧AI深度实践(第31-60天)
核心目标:掌握模型本地部署与优化
第5-6周:移动端模型部署入门
- 学习重点:模型量化、格式转换、性能基准
- 实践项目:在手机上本地运行一个轻量级模型
- 具体行动:
- 选择一个小型模型(如TinyLlama、Phi-2)
- 学习使用转换工具(MLC-LLM、llama.cpp)
- 将模型集成到移动应用中
- 进行性能测试和优化
技术要点:移动端模型优化策略
// Android端模型优化的关键配置classMobileModelOptimizer{// 移动端模型部署的核心配置valoptimizationConfig=mapOf(// 量化配置:平衡精度与性能"quantization"tomapOf("type"to"int8",// int8比float32小4倍"accuracy_loss"to"小于3%","recommended_for"to"中端及以上设备"),// 内存配置:你的专长领域"memory_management"tomapOf("max_working_memory"to"512MB","cache_strategy"to"LRU","dynamic_loading"totrue),// 性能配置:帧率思维的应用"performance_targets"tomapOf("first_token_latency"to"<500ms",// 冷启动"next_token_latency"to"<100ms",// 持续生成"target_fps"to"30"// 保持界面流畅))funoptimizeForDevice(deviceSpecs:DeviceSpecs):OptimizationPlan{// 基于设备能力动态调整策略returnwhen{deviceSpecs.memoryGB<4->LiteOptimizationPlan()deviceSpecs.hasNPU->NPUOptimizationPlan()else->BalancedOptimizationPlan()}}}第7-8周:端侧AI应用开发实战
- 学习重点:完整AI功能开发、性能调优
- 实践项目:开发一个完全离线的智能记事本应用
- 功能要求:
- 本地文本生成和续写
- 智能标签和分类
- 隐私保护设计(所有数据本地处理)
第二阶段结束检查点:
- ✅ 成功在移动端本地运行至少一个AI模型
- ✅ 掌握模型量化和格式转换基本流程
- ✅ 完成一个端侧AI应用的开发
第三阶段:AI架构思维与职业进阶(第61-90天)
核心目标:建立AI产品思维,提升职场竞争力
第9-10周:AI产品架构设计
- 学习重点:AI应用架构、混合策略设计
- 实践项目:设计一个智能相册应用的完整架构
- 架构要求:
- 混合AI策略(本地+云端)
- 分层缓存设计
- 个性化学习机制
架构示例:智能相册的混合AI策略
// 智能相册的混合AI架构设计classSmartPhotoAlbumArchitecture{// 核心设计:三层AI策略enumAIStrategy:String{caseonDeviceFast// 设备端快速处理caseedgeBalanced// 边缘计算平衡casecloudPowerful// 云端强大处理vardescription:String{switchself{case.onDeviceFast:return"低延迟、高隐私、有限能力"case.edgeBalanced:return"平衡性能与能力"case.cloudPowerful:return"高能力、需要网络"}}}// 智能策略选择器funcselectStrategy(fortask:PhotoTask,context:UserContext)->AIStrategy{letdecisionFactors=[task.privacyLevel.weight*0.4,context.networkQuality.weight*0.3,task.complexity.weight*0.2,context.devicePerformance.weight*0.1]lettotalScore=decisionFactors.reduce(0,+)// 基于移动端特性的决策逻辑switchtotalScore{case0..<30:return.onDeviceFast// 隐私优先或网络差case30..<70:return.edgeBalanced// 平衡场景default:return.cloudPowerful// 复杂任务且条件允许}}}第11-12周:作品集打造与求职准备
- 学习重点:项目包装、技术展示、面试准备
- 具体行动:
- 完善你的AI项目,确保代码质量和文档完整性
- 制作技术博客或视频,展示你的AI项目
- 更新简历,突出AI相关技能和项目
- 准备AI相关的面试题目和回答
第三阶段结束检查点:
- ✅ 完成一个完整的AI应用架构设计
- ✅ 建立个人AI项目作品集
- ✅ 准备好AI相关的面试材料和答案
三、3个月学习资源极简清单
每天必看(30分钟):
- AI日报:关注1-2个AI公众号(如“机器之心”、“AI前线”)
- 代码平台:每天浏览GitHub Trending的AI项目
- 实践优先:用20分钟实践代替1小时理论阅读
每周必做(3-5小时):
- 动手项目:每周完成一个小型AI功能
- 技术总结:周末花1小时整理本周学到的知识点
- 社区互动:在Stack Overflow或知乎回答1个AI相关问题
核心学习材料:
- 快速入门视频:B站搜索“大模型快速入门”(选择时长<2小时的)
- 实践教程:Hugging Face的快速上手教程
- 移动端特定:Apple/Google官方AI开发文档
你的职业选择:
- AI移动应用开发工程师:薪资比传统移动开发高30-50%
- 端侧AI优化专家:专注于模型在移动端的性能优化
- 智能应用产品工程师:负责AI功能的产品化落地
四、立即行动:你的3个月倒计时从今天开始
今天就能开始的3件事:
- 挑选你的第一个AI功能:从你的现有App中选择一个最合适添加AI的功能
- 注册API账号:选择一个适合的大模型API平台(如OpenAI、智谱AI等)
- 设置学习提醒:在日历中设置每天30分钟的AI学习时间
每周进度检查清单:
- 第1周:成功调用API并获取响应
- 第4周:在App中集成至少2种AI功能
- 第8周:在手机上本地运行一个轻量模型
- 第12周:完成一个完整的AI应用并准备作品集
成功心态调整:
- 接受不完美:AI领域变化快,70分的解决方案比100分的延迟交付更有价值
- 实践驱动:每学一个新概念,立即用代码实现它
- 利用现有优势:你的移动开发经验是你的超能力,不是包袱
最后唠两句
为什么AI大模型成为越来越多程序员转行就业、升职加薪的首选
很简单,这些岗位缺人且高薪
智联招聘的最新数据给出了最直观的印证:2025年2月,AI领域求职人数同比增幅突破200% ,远超其他行业平均水平;整个人工智能行业的求职增速达到33.4%,位居各行业榜首,其中人工智能工程师岗位的求职热度更是飙升69.6%。
AI产业的快速扩张,也让人才供需矛盾愈发突出。麦肯锡报告明确预测,到2030年中国AI专业人才需求将达600万人,人才缺口可能高达400万人,这一缺口不仅存在于核心技术领域,更蔓延至产业应用的各个环节。
那0基础普通人如何学习大模型 ?
深耕科技一线十二载,亲历技术浪潮变迁。我见证那些率先拥抱AI的同行,如何建立起效率与薪资的代际优势。如今,我将积累的大模型面试真题、独家资料、技术报告与实战路线系统整理,分享于此,为你扫清学习困惑,共赴AI时代新程。
我整理出这套 AI 大模型突围资料包【允许白嫖】:
✅从入门到精通的全套视频教程
✅AI大模型学习路线图(0基础到项目实战仅需90天)
✅大模型书籍与技术文档PDF
✅各大厂大模型面试题目详解
✅640套AI大模型报告合集
✅大模型入门实战训练
这份完整版的大模型 AI 学习和面试资料已经上传CSDN,朋友们如果需要可以微信扫描下方CSDN官方认证二维码免费领取【保证100%免费】
①从入门到精通的全套视频教程
包含提示词工程、RAG、Agent等技术点
② AI大模型学习路线图(0基础到项目实战仅需90天)
全过程AI大模型学习路线
③学习电子书籍和技术文档
市面上的大模型书籍确实太多了,这些是我精选出来的
④各大厂大模型面试题目详解
⑤640套AI大模型报告合集
⑥大模型入门实战训练
如果说你是以下人群中的其中一类,都可以来学习人工智能,找到高薪工作,一次小小的“投资”换来的是终身受益!
应届毕业生:无工作经验但想要系统学习AI大模型技术,期待通过实战项目掌握核心技术。
零基础转型:非技术背景但关注AI应用场景,计划通过低代码工具实现“AI+行业”跨界。
业务赋能 突破瓶颈:传统开发者(Java/前端等)学习Transformer架构与LangChain框架,向AI全栈工程师转型。
👉获取方式:
有需要的小伙伴,可以保存图片到wx扫描二v码免费领取【保证100%免费】🆓